Cruciferous vegetables and estrogen detox for the Hormone Balancing Diet

Cruciferous vegetables play a crucial role in hormone metabolism through their unique phytochemicals. When you chop or chew vegetables like broccoli, cabbage, and kale, they release indole-3-carbinol (I3C), which supports liver detoxification pathways for estrogen [5]. Research shows these compounds help shift estrogen metabolism toward beneficial metabolites like 2-hydroxyestrone rather than potentially harmful 16-hydroxyestrone [5]. This shift creates a higher 2:16 ratio, which may reduce breast cancer risk [8].

One study found that consuming just 500g of broccoli daily significantly altered estrogen metabolism [6]. Even more remarkably, each 10g daily increase in Brassica vegetable consumption raised the protective 2:16 ratio by 0.08 [5].

Healthy fats and hormone production – Hormone Balancing Diet

Healthy fats serve as building blocks for hormone production. Omega-3 fatty acids, found in salmon, avocados, and flaxseeds, are particularly beneficial for hormonal health [12]. These fats increase insulin sensitivity by preventing cortisol elevation during stress [12].

Dietary fat intake influences reproductive hormone production. Research indicates that polyunsaturated fatty acids are positively associated with total and free testosterone concentrations, while marine omega-3s correlate with increased luteal-phase progesterone [1]. DHA intake shows a significant trend toward increased total estradiol [1].

High-fiber foods and insulin sensitivity

Fiber acts as a powerful ally for hormone balance, especially regarding insulin sensitivity. Since fiber isn’t digested, it moves slowly through the stomach, creating prolonged feelings of fullness [2]. This slowed digestion helps stabilize blood sugar levels, preventing insulin spikes [3].

Research indicates that increasing fiber intake correlates directly with decreased insulin resistance [11]. One study found that each day should provide at least 35 grams of fiber to support stable blood sugars [11]. Excellent sources include whole grains, legumes, berries, and cruciferous vegetables [11].

Protein and appetite hormones

Protein powerfully influences appetite-regulating hormones. Studies show that protein decreases hunger by 7mm on visual analog scales while increasing fullness by 10mm [12]. This occurs through protein’s impact on key hormones – decreasing ghrelin (the hunger hormone) by 20 pg/ml while increasing cholecystokinin (30 pg/ml) and glucagon-like peptide-1 (21 ng/ml) [12].

These appetite-regulating effects occur even with protein doses below 35g, though hormone changes become more significant at doses above 35g [12]. For optimal hormone balance, aim for 25-30 grams of protein per meal from sources like eggs, fish, legumes, and yogurt [35].

Phytoestrogens and estrogen modulation

Phytoestrogens are plant compounds with structures similar to estrogen, found abundantly in foods like soy, flaxseeds, and legumes. These compounds can modulate estrogen activity in the body [8]. Asian countries, where soy consumption averages 15-50mg of isoflavones daily (compared to just 2mg in Western countries), show a lower prevalence of hormone-dependent cancers [13].

Phytoestrogens work by binding to estrogen receptors, particularly β-estrogen receptors, for which they have five times greater affinity than α-receptors [8]. They also increase sex hormone-binding globulin levels, which helps regulate free hormone availability [8]. For women experiencing menopausal symptoms, 40mg of soy isoflavones twice daily has been shown to reduce hot flashes by 33-42% and improve sleep disturbances by 30-45% [5].

Refined sugars and insulin resistance

Refined sugars pose one of the greatest threats to hormonal balance. Americans now consume approximately 120 pounds of added sugars annually—a 30-fold increase from 200 years ago [6]. This dramatic change creates serious hormonal disruption.

High sugar intake floods your bloodstream with glucose, forcing your pancreas to work overtime producing insulin. This constant demand eventually leads to cellular resistance, where your cells stop responding effectively to insulin signals. People consuming 10-24.9% of their calories from added sugars face a 30% higher risk of cardiovascular mortality compared to those consuming less than 10% [6].

Sugar-sweetened beverages deserve particular concern, contributing to approximately 180,000 deaths worldwide annually [6]. Research shows that added sugars cause more metabolic damage than starches, creating greater insulin sensitivity problems and glucose intolerance [6].

Processed foods and endocrine disruptors

Ultra-processed foods make up about 58.5% of total dietary energy consumed in America [14]. These foods frequently contain endocrine-disrupting chemicals (EDCs) that interfere with hormone production, receptor binding, and cellular signaling pathways [15].

Common EDCs found in processed foods include:

  • Phthalates and bisphenol A from packaging materials
  • Artificial food dyes like Red 3 (erythrosine) and Yellow 5 (tartrazine)
  • Parabens used as preservatives
  • Plasticizers that leach into food during storage [15]

Nearly 100% of Americans encounter phthalates daily, with bisphenol metabolites detected in over 90% of people aged six and older [14]. These chemicals link to obesity, insulin resistance, type 2 diabetes, reproductive problems, and developmental abnormalities [16].

Extreme dieting and hormone suppression

Extreme calorie restriction creates significant hormonal disruption despite promises of quick results. Severe dieting forces your body to prioritize survival over reproductive function, affecting hormone production throughout your endocrine system [4].

Studies show that normal-weight women reducing energy intake by 22.9% experienced decreased levels of leptin, triiodothyronine (T3), testosterone, and estradiol, along with increased menstrual irregularities [17]. The hypothalamus responds by suppressing gonadotropin-releasing hormone (GnRH), which disrupts luteinizing hormone (LH) and follicle stimulating hormone (FSH) release [4].

This cascade creates Functional Hypothalamic Amenorrhea (FHA), resulting in inadequate ovarian follicle stimulation, decreased estrogen production, and potentially absent ovulation [4]. While many changes reverse with improved nutrition, certain effects like bone density loss may persist long-term [4].

Exercise and insulin sensitivity

Physical activity directly regulates blood glucose levels through muscle contractions that absorb glucose for energy, regardless of insulin availability [18]. This benefit continues up to 24 hours after your workout, enhancing insulin sensitivity throughout your body [18]. Both aerobic exercise and resistance training improve insulin function, with research showing that combining both approaches may be more effective than either alone [19].

You don’t need intense workout routines to see results. Just 150 minutes of moderate-intensity exercise weekly creates significant improvements in insulin response [20]. For optimal hormone support, include:

  • Yoga for cortisol reduction and relaxation
  • Resistance training to support growth hormone production
  • Aerobic activities like walking or cycling [21]

Sleep and growth hormone release

Quality sleep directly impacts growth hormone (GH) release, with major GH peaks (13-72 mμg/ml) occurring during deep sleep onset [22]. These pulses last 1.5-3.5 hours and operate independently of glucose, insulin, or cortisol changes [22].

Poor sleep disrupts this essential hormone release. Consistent sleep patterns allow your body to regulate hormone levels properly [23]. Target 7-9 hours nightly with a regular sleep schedule to optimize GH production [20].

Stress management and cortisol control

Chronic stress elevates cortisol persistently, disrupting nearly every bodily process [24]. Long-term stress activation increases your risk of anxiety, depression, digestive issues, heart disease, sleep problems, and weight gain [24].

Stress-reduction techniques become essential for hormonal health. Effective methods include mindfulness practices, meditation, deep breathing, and yoga [25]. These approaches help lower cortisol levels and prevent the hormonal disruption cascade that stress creates [26].

Gut health and hormone metabolism

Your gut microbiome functions like an endocrine organ, with gut bacteria modifying steroids and producing hormones that affect your health [10] [10]. Specific gut bacteria convert corticoids into progesterone derivatives, including allopregnanolone—a hormone that regulates mood [10].

Maintaining gut health supports proper hormone metabolism. A diverse, healthy microbiome optimizes hormone function, while gut imbalances can lead to hormonal disruptions and insulin resistance [27].

Building your hormone balancing plate

Creating a structured plate approach provides a practical method for implementing hormone-supportive nutrition. This framework eliminates complicated calculations while offering a clear visual guide for daily meals.

Daily food group proportions

Your hormone-balancing plate starts with proper proportions. Fill 50% of your plate with colorful, non-starchy vegetables like spinach, peppers, broccoli, and tomatoes [28]. Reserve 25% for quality protein sources such as eggs, fish, poultry, or plant proteins [28]. The remaining 25% should consist of complex carbohydrates—preferably slower-digesting options like legumes, whole grains, and starchy vegetables [28]. Incorporate healthy fats through cooking oils, avocados, nuts, or seeds to complete your hormone-friendly plate [28].

This balanced approach stabilizes blood sugar, prevents insulin spikes, and provides essential building blocks for hormone production. Focus on whole, unprocessed foods primarily from the perimeter of grocery stores to avoid hormone-disrupting additives [29].

Meal timing and blood sugar control

When you eat matters as much as what you eat for hormonal harmony. Consuming meals at consistent times helps regulate your body’s internal circadian clock [7]. Research shows eating your first meal before 8:30 a.m. demonstrates lower insulin resistance compared to later morning eating [7].

Eat every 3-4 hours to stabilize blood glucose levels [9]. This pattern prevents dramatic dips that trigger hunger, cravings, and overeating. Consider shifting your evening meal earlier—research shows eating at 6 p.m. versus 10 p.m. resulted in burning nearly 10% more fat and produced almost 20% lower blood sugar peaks [7].
